Shark Expands PowerDetect Series with New Robot Vacuum and Mop Combos

Shark has introduced two robot vacuum and mop combos to its PowerDetect lineup: the PowerDetect NeverTouch and PowerDetect NeverTouch Pro. While these offerings share many core features with the original PowerDetect robot vacuum, the new designs include mopping functionalities and added features in the automated base stations for water management.

Key Features

The PowerDetect robot vacuum series incorporates advanced cleaning technologies to detect and react to hidden dirt, adapt to different floor types, and navigate:

  • FloorDetect optimizes brush roll engagement based on floor type to maximize cleaning performance.
  • DirtDetect technology senses unseen debris, automatically boosting suction and making additional cleaning passes as needed.
  • EdgeDetect uses air blasts to pull debris from corners and edges into the cleaning path.
  • NeverStuck Technology allows the robot to lift itself over obstacles, thresholds, and carpets, preventing it from getting stuck and ensuring full-home coverage.

New PowerDetect with Mopping

Unlike the first PowerDetect robot vacuum, the NeverTouch and NeverTouch Pro models include mopping features, making them both robot vacuum and mop combos. Each comes with automated base stations designed to manage water, collect debris, and reduce the frequency of manual maintenance.

The key difference between the two is that the NeverTouch Base dries the mop pads, and the NeverTouch Pro Base both washes and dries the mop pads.

Additional Features

  • Pet-Friendly: All of the Shark PowerDetect models are engineered to capture 99.97% of pet allergens and dust with a HEPA filter, and they include odor-neutralizing technology.
  • Object Detection and LiDAR Mapping: Each model comes with object detection and 360-degree LiDAR vision, to enable accurate mapping of the home, even in low-light conditions.

Specifications Overview

The new Shark PowerDetect NeverTouchโ„ข (model RV2820YE) and NeverTouchโ„ข Pro (model RV2820ZE) share similar technical specifications. These include:

  • Cleaning Path Width: 5.69 inches
  • Dust Cup Capacity: 0.33 quarts
  • Amperage: 5.42 amps
  • Weight: 20.12 lbs (NeverTouch) and 25 lbs (NeverTouch Pro)
  • Product Dimensions: 19.21 in L x 13.39 in W x 14.51 in H (NeverTouch), 18.8 in L x 14.33 in W x 17.56 in H (NeverTouch Pro)

These specs are from the Shark website.
